Economical
- debt from wars, dutch commercial supremacy begins when they are
free from Spain, Spain begins its long slide toward poverty,
colonies in south and central america create imperialism for Spain
that runs out when the colonies can't produce as much gold and silver
as before and when Philip II spent so much money on wars. Inflation
was high in spain since they had so much money in supply.

E
The economy of the
Dutch was booming and was incredibly stable, corporations sprung up
that brought in money from around all of Europe, trade increased
dramatically and the Dutch East India Company had a monopoly on many
spices and commodities that were in a high demand in Europe, best of
all the Dutch had no inflation because it was not fighting in the
Thirty Years War banking system GREATLY improved; main reason of
Dutch Domination Dutch East India Company= 1st multi-national
corporation; Slave trade increases economy. The economy died with the
speculation over Tulip Bulb prices. How Romantic.

considered as well. Because there were two religions
represented, it was obviously a religious war. The biggest event was
the St. Bartholomew’s Day Massacre. In this event, Henri of
Guise attacked a get together of Huguenots on one of their holidays.
This event killed 20,000 Protestants in a horrible persecution. This
led to questioning of the future of Protestantism through out France
and even Europe. But, that didn’t stop the Huguenots. Even
though they made up only 7% of the population. On the other hand
there were many extreme Catholics that could gather large armies to
destroy the Huguenots. Finally after many years of fighting, Henri of
Navarre became King Henri IV of France and converted to Catholicism
in order to be king. He has been known to say, “Paris is worth
a mass.” Once king, though, Henri signed the Edict of Nantes
which allowed religious freedom to the Huguenots, giving them a right
to publicly worship hold offices, and other political privileges.
This was later revoked though.
